This weekend, construction crews will be working near the Acadiana Mall beginning at 8 PM Friday night and lasting until 6 AM Monday morning. Workers will be patching concrete pavement within a couple of intersections on Ambassador Caffery Road - Dillard Drive and Tucker Drive. DILLARD DRIVE The road will be closed to thru traffic, but business access will be maintained along Dillard Drive. Emergency vehicles, though, should utilize posted detours and expect delays as they will not have access to the area. Detour route: Includes Acadian Mall Access Drive, Robley Drive and Johnston Street. TUCKER DRIVE The thru/right turn lane will be closed to thru traffic, but business access will be maintained along Tucker Drive. All other lanes on Tucker Drive will remain open. Emergency vehicles will have access to the area but should expect delays. ....

A construction crew working on Johnston Street accidentally struck a natural gas line causing a leak and shutting down part of the major roadway for nearly six hours. The crew hit a 3-inch high-pressure gas line causing a major gas leak while digging Wednesday morning in the 6800 block of Johnston Street, which is south of the Acadiana Mall, fire department spokesperson Alton Trahan said in a release. CenterPoint Energy repaired the broken line. The lead did not cause any evacuations, Trahan said. The Lafayette Fire Hazmat team is on the scene. There have been no evacuations but Johnston Street is closed between Aqueduct Drive and West Broussard Road, Trahan said. ....
